Phase 1 Cladding Remedial Works Project - French, Finch and Margaret House
Notice Description
This opportunity relates to cladding works in relation to : French House: Introduction of compartmentation and removal of the HPL only (Existing combustible insulation and timber battens to remain). Removal of the timber decking to the balconies and top terrace areas. Finch & Margaret House: The existing failed cavity barriers are to be removed and new barriers are to be installed as per manufacturers recommendations at horizontal, vertical, window/door openings and service vents. * The High-Pressure Laminate (HLP) Cladding panels and combustible insulation are to be removed and replaced with a non-combustible alternative - (not required at Margaret House as no HPL). * The timber decking to the balcony attachments are to be removed and replaced with a non-combustible alternative * To Wall Types 2 & 3, the combustible insulation is to be removed and replaced with a non-combustible alternative, should it not be fire treated.
